


Alex Antunes
began training in the Martial Art of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u at the age
of 23. He wasted no time receiving his blue belt in just under
eight months under Sensei Johnny Guerrero as well as becoming an
instructor in less than a year, and has now been given the Rank of
Purple Belt by Sensei Guerrero, Professor Marcos Santos, and The
legendary Professor John Machado.
Alex has
competed and medaled in such tournaments such as; The NY Open, The
NJ Open, The PA Open, USKBA Action Sports Championship, Naga and
many more.
Over his
short career, Alex has had the privilege of training with some of
the world's greatest fighters and instructors. Some of these
include; holder of various Black Belts Johnny Guerrero, UFC Champion
"The Prodigy" BJ Penn, Jiu-Jitsu and Judo Black Belt Jon Donahue,
2007 Pan American Silver Medalist Marcos Santos, World and Abu Dhabi
Champion Royler Gracie and "The Legend", 4 time World Brazilian
Jiu-Jitsu Champion Rigan Machado.
Alex is
currently training hard looking to achieve his Brown Belt in
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u while striving to become a better student and
instructor. He is also training in Mixed Martial Arts at
Guerrero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u Academy looking to achieve his goal of
becoming a well rounded fighter as well as professional instructor. |
